When Japan Ruled The Olympic Pool - Read in Swimming World Magazine

Japan ruled the Olympic pool in the 1930s during a period known as the Golden Age of Japanese Swimming. From their very first Olympic appearance at the Belgium Games in 1920, until the late-1940's, Japan was the global leader in the sport of swimming.
